Livery
All livery packages can be tailored to suit each individual and their specific needs. The yard maintains the highest standard of care at all times, with staff on work based training programmes to enhance skills and first class facilities available at all times. Livery packages can be either short or long term, to cover a holiday, short term schooling or long term livery to suit your needs. Horses welcome for rehabilitation following injury or illness.
All livery include use of facilities, feed, hay and bedding. On site remedial farrier is available, and we have excellent relations with local veterinary practices. We have regular visits from saddlers, Equine Body Workers and other complimentary therapies.
We have first class security, with access by an secure gate, the yard is monitored by CCTV cameras and also has an alarm. There is ample parking for cars, trailers and lorries.
